Key Market Insights Highlight Changing Enterprise Technology Priorities
Based on type, Operations & Maintenance accounted for approximately 54.1% of market revenue in 2025 due to the continuous need for infrastructure support, application maintenance, and performance optimization. Design & Implementation is projected to record the fastest expansion through 2035 as enterprises accelerate digital transformation projects and cloud migration initiatives.
By approach, Proactive IT Services represented around 58.5% of total revenue in 2025 owing to growing adoption of preventive monitoring and predictive maintenance strategies. Reactive IT Services is expected to register the highest growth during the forecast period as organizations continue requiring specialized incident response and technical recovery services.
In terms of application, Systems & Network Management held nearly 47.8% market share in 2025 as businesses prioritize uninterrupted IT operations across hybrid infrastructure environments. Security & Compliance Management is anticipated to witness the strongest growth through 2035 due to increasing cybersecurity investments and expanding regulatory obligations. Among end users, enterprises remained the leading customer segment because of large-scale technology deployments, while government organizations continue increasing investments in digital modernization programs.

North America Held 36.5% of the IT Services Market Share in 2025; Asia Pacific Projected to Register the Fastest CAGR Through 2035
In 2025, the North American market is projected to account for around 36.5% of the global market revenue, largely due to high enterprise technology spending and cloud adoption, managed services, and cybersecurity investments across sectors. Thus, the U.S. is one of the major drivers of the regional demand with the implementation of digital transformation programs in state and commercial sectors.
